ICD-Rotman DEP Diversity Scholarship

The ICD-Rotman DEP Diversity Scholarship aims to facilitate the development of diverse representation in boardrooms across all sectors of the Canadian economy by providing access to governance education, to advance and strengthen directors' contributions to Canada's boardrooms and beyond. This scholarship program has been made possible by the Institute of Corporate Directors (ICD), the Rotman School of Management, and their network of partner business schools across Canada.

Those who are awarded scholarships will be enrolled in the ICD-Rotman Directors Education Program, will have their application, tuition and examination fees waived. In addition, successful candidates will receive a complimentary one-year membership to the ICD.

There are, on average, 15 scholarship opportunities annually, with one scholarship awarded for each cohort of the ICD-Rotman DEP.

Eligibility

Consideration for ICD-Rotman DEP Diversity Scholarship is contingent on meeting the eligibility criteria for admission to the DEP.

Eligibility for the ICD-Rotman DEP Diversity Scholarship is based on:

  1. Meeting the DEP admissions requirements
  2. Attesting to financial need
  3. Self-identification within the diversity eligibility criteria:
    • Women
    • Indigenous Peoples
    • Persons with visible or invisible/episodic disabilities
    • Members of racialized communities
    • Those identifying as from the 2SLGBTQI+ community
  4. Contributing to the balance of diversity and experience within the class mix.

*Note: consideration will be given to the intersectionality of criteria in section 3.

Application and Review Process

Before filling out the online DEP scholarship application form and submitting all necessary documentation as directed, be sure you meet both the DEP eligibility and the scholarship requirements listed above.

Applications for each DEP offering will be accepted until the program’s application deadline, after which they are all collectively evaluated by the DEP Admissions Committee and the DEP Scholarship Review Committee. Candidates will receive a notification of the Committees’ decisions by email approximately one month before the program start date. 

Scholarship candidates are evaluated based on financial need and self-identification within the diversity criteria. Only those applicants that meet the DEP eligibility and scholarship requirements will be considered for the ICD-Rotman DEP Diversity Scholarship. To protect the privacy of scholarship applicants and recipients, their identities (as scholarship applicants) will not be disclosed outside of the Review Committee.

What the Scholarship Includes

The DEP application fee will be waived for applicants of the ICD-Rotman DEP Diversity Scholarship.

Those awarded scholarships will have their tuition and the cost of the ICD.D exam covered. Scholarship recipients will also receive a complimentary one-year membership to the ICD.
